    The hype for this game was so insane. I was driving back to school at the time (not NDSU, haha), and was feverishly rifling through AM stations trying to catch a feed of the game. spent three hours in the car listening to mostly static, full blast, in my car. I remember the strip sack TD and going absolutely nuts in my car. Damn... I am unsure if I have felt that hyped for an FCS matchup since then. Even the JMU title games were close, but at the time, nothing in the world felt bigger than this game for 19yr old me

    Bison stats only... I tried to hook up Power BI Desektop straight to GoBison.com's stats page and scrub data directly from there but it was too big of a pain in the ass with how spread out all the numbers were on each season's respective page so I just keyed in the raw numbers for each game from there into a spreadsheet that's easy to hook up and then I use Power BI to aggregate it all and for slicing and dicing by regular season/playoffs, FCS/FBS, Home/Away/Neutral, etc.
